Performance notes
Wood floats have a long history in slip-float rigs because the material is naturally buoyant and takes paint and finishing well, and at 1.5 grams, this float stays light enough to avoid dragging on a light trout leader. The spring mechanism is what makes it a slip float rather than a fixed one, letting the line pass through the float body so the rig can be set to any depth by adjusting a bobber stop above it, a common technique for suspending bait at a precise level in moving water.
